Five more health centres to come up

Staff Reporter

NEW DELHI: Delhi Health Minister Yoganand Shastri said on Friday that in its effort to expand health services in the Capital the Government would set up five more health centres in Dwarka (Sector 10, 14 and 17), Tajpur and Guli Gulyan Dariba.

Inaugurating a health centre at Raj Nagar Part-II in the Palam area here, Dr. Shastri said besides these five centres, construction of complexes for health centres at Rawata and Kanti Nagar offering allopathic, ayurvedic and homoeopathic treatments was in the final stage.
